Pairs of Convex Bodies with Centrally Symmetric Intersections of Translates

For a pair of convex bodies K and K ′ in Ed , the d-dimensional intersections K ∩ (x + K ′), x ∈ Ed , are centrally symmetric if and only if K and K ′ are represented as direct sums K = R ⊕ P and K ′ = R′ ⊕ P ′ such that: (i) R is a compact convex set of some dimension m, 0 ≤ m ≤ d, and R′ = z − R for a suitable vector z ∈ Ed , (ii) P and P ′ are isothetic parallelotopes, both of dimension d − m.

Intersections of Descending Sequences of Affinely Equivalent Convex Bodies

Here it is shown that a set in Euclidean space can be represented as the intersection of a descending sequence of sets affinely equivalent to a given convex body, or arbitrarily closely approximated from above by sets affinely equivalent to the body, if and only if it is affinely equivalent to an affine retract of the body. On the visibility graph of convex translates

We show that the visibility graph of a set of non-intersecting translates of the same compact convex object in R always contains a Hamiltonian path. Furthermore, we show that every other edge in the Hamiltonian path can be used to obtain a perfect matching that is realized by a set of non-intersecting lines of sight. ? 2001 Elsevier Science B.V.
